当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

对象存储 文件存储 块存储,深入探讨对象存储、文件存储与块存储,各自优势与适用场景分析

对象存储 文件存储 块存储,深入探讨对象存储、文件存储与块存储,各自优势与适用场景分析

本文深入解析对象存储、文件存储与块存储三种存储方式,分析各自优势与适用场景。对象存储适用于海量非结构化数据,文件存储适合文件系统应用,块存储则擅长I/O密集型任务。了解...

本文深入解析对象存储、文件存储与块存储三种存储方式,分析各自优势与适用场景。对象存储适用于海量非结构化数据,文件存储适合文件系统应用,块存储则擅长I/O密集型任务。了解不同存储类型特点,助力选择合适存储方案。

随着大数据时代的到来,数据存储需求日益增长,传统的数据存储方式已无法满足日益增长的数据量,对象存储、文件存储和块存储应运而生,本文将深入探讨这三种存储方式的优势与适用场景,以期为读者提供有益的参考。

对象存储

1、定义

对象存储是一种基于对象的存储方式,将数据存储为对象,对象由数据本身、元数据和唯一标识符组成,对象存储适用于海量非结构化数据的存储,如图片、视频、音频等。

对象存储 文件存储 块存储,深入探讨对象存储、文件存储与块存储,各自优势与适用场景分析

2、优势

(1)高扩展性:对象存储采用分布式存储架构,可轻松实现横向扩展,满足海量数据的存储需求。

(2)数据冗余:对象存储通常采用多副本机制,确保数据的高可用性。

(3)易用性:对象存储采用RESTful API,方便用户通过HTTP协议进行数据访问。

(4)低成本:对象存储设备成本较低,适合大规模存储场景。

3、适用场景

(1)云存储:对象存储适用于云计算环境,为用户提供便捷、高效的数据存储服务。

(2)大数据:对象存储适用于大数据场景,如视频监控、图片处理等。

(3)归档存储:对象存储适用于长期存储大量数据,如历史数据、备份等。

文件存储

1、定义

文件存储是一种基于文件的存储方式,将数据存储为文件,文件由数据本身和文件系统目录结构组成,文件存储适用于结构化数据的存储,如文档、数据库等。

对象存储 文件存储 块存储,深入探讨对象存储、文件存储与块存储,各自优势与适用场景分析

2、优势

(1)易用性:文件存储采用传统的文件系统,用户可以像操作本地文件一样访问存储数据。

(2)高性能:文件存储通常采用SSD等高速存储设备,保证数据访问速度。

(3)高可靠性:文件存储采用RAID等技术,提高数据可靠性。

(4)兼容性强:文件存储与现有应用系统兼容性好,易于部署。

3、适用场景

(1)企业级应用:文件存储适用于企业内部数据存储,如文档管理、文件共享等。

(2)数据库存储:文件存储适用于数据库数据存储,如MySQL、Oracle等。

(3)高性能计算:文件存储适用于高性能计算场景,如Hadoop、Spark等。

块存储

1、定义

块存储是一种基于块的存储方式,将数据存储为连续的块,块由数据本身和块号组成,块存储适用于I/O密集型应用,如数据库、虚拟化等。

对象存储 文件存储 块存储,深入探讨对象存储、文件存储与块存储,各自优势与适用场景分析

2、优势

(1)高性能:块存储采用SSD等高速存储设备,保证数据访问速度。

(2)高可靠性:块存储采用RAID等技术,提高数据可靠性。

(3)灵活性强:块存储可按需分配存储空间,满足不同应用需求。

(4)兼容性强:块存储与现有操作系统和应用程序兼容性好。

3、适用场景

(1)数据库存储:块存储适用于数据库数据存储,如MySQL、Oracle等。

(2)虚拟化:块存储适用于虚拟化场景,如VMware、KVM等。

(3)高性能计算:块存储适用于高性能计算场景,如Hadoop、Spark等。

对象存储、文件存储和块存储各有其优势与适用场景,在实际应用中,应根据具体需求选择合适的存储方式,随着技术的发展,这三种存储方式也将不断融合,为用户提供更加高效、便捷的数据存储服务。

黑狐家游戏

发表评论

最新文章